What is Elevation in a Floor Plan?
Elevation in a floor plan isn’t just a fancy architectural term. At its core, elevation refers to the vertical view or side view of a building or room, showing height, design details, and structure from a specific angle.
Think of it this way: a floor plan is like looking at your house from above — a bird’s-eye view. Elevation flips that perspective sideways and shows you how the walls, windows, doors, and roof actually look from the outside or even inside. It’s like turning a flat map into a 3D sketch.
Elevations are drawn to scale and reveal information you can’t get from just looking down on a floor plan. This includes:
- Wall heights and thicknesses
- Window and door placements vertically
- Roof slopes and chimneys
- Exterior finishes and materials
- Staircases and steps

The Evolution of Elevation Drawings
Elevations have been fundamental in architectural drawings for centuries. Back before computer-aided design (CAD) software became standard, architects painstakingly sketched elevations by hand. I remember visiting an old architecture firm once where they still kept those hand-drawn elevations in dusty folders — each line telling a story of design choices and structural challenges.
Today, technology has transformed elevations into powerful 3D models and digital drawings that allow instant tweaks and visualizations. Software like AutoCAD, SketchUp, and Revit make it easier than ever to produce accurate elevation views that clients can walk through virtually.
This evolution means homeowners can now engage deeply with their project’s vertical dimensions before even breaking ground.
1. Visualizing Vertical Dimensions
One key feature of elevation is its ability to show vertical dimensions clearly. It tells you exactly how tall walls are, how high windows sit, and where rooflines fall.
Why Vertical Dimensions Matter More Than You Think
You may not realize it, but vertical space influences everything from how spacious a room feels to how energy-efficient your home will be.

3. Planning Structural Elements
Elevation drawings are crucial for planning structural components like beams, columns, and stairs. They show the relationship between floors vertically.
Why Stairs Demand Elevation Views
Staircases are notoriously tricky without elevation views because you need to know rise (height per step) and run (depth per step) to build safe stairs.
In one job, I remember a custom staircase that looked perfect on paper but caused headaches when installed because rise/run wasn’t calculated correctly until we checked the elevation drawings.
The Role of Beams and Columns in Elevations
Beams supporting ceilings or upper floors appear in elevations as horizontal elements that must be coordinated with walls or posts below.
I recall a project with open-concept living where exposed wooden beams were part of the aesthetic appeal. Elevations helped position them perfectly so they didn’t interfere with lighting or HVAC ducts.
Detecting Potential Conflicts Early
Elevations help detect clashes between plumbing vents or ductwork running through ceilings or walls before construction starts — saving time and money.
An example from my experience: On one commercial build, elevation views revealed that a planned HVAC duct would have blocked a structural beam’s path. Catching this early allowed redesigning duct routes instead of costly rework later.
4. Coordinating Interior Design Elements
When you think about interior design — lighting fixtures, cabinetry heights, wall paneling — elevation drawings become your best friend.
They show how these elements fit vertically in the space, which is not obvious from a simple top-down floor plan.
Lighting Placement Made Easy
Interior lighting depends heavily on ceiling height and wall dimensions that elevations display precisely.
For example, if you want recessed lights or hanging pendants in your kitchen island area, elevations show whether there’s enough vertical clearance or if adjustments are needed.
Cabinetry Heights & Built-ins
If you want crown molding or built-in shelves, elevations tell you exactly where these should start and end relative to ceiling height and windows.
When working with interior designers on kitchens or libraries, this detail prevents awkward gaps between cabinets and ceilings or windows.
Fireplace Mantels & Wall Treatments
Elevations also guide fireplace mantel placements or wainscoting heights so everything aligns visually.
In one project I managed, the client wanted an accent wall with wood paneling extending halfway up. The elevation showed exactly how high to install panels for balanced proportions with adjacent windows.

Frequently Asked Questions About Elevation in Floor Plans
Can I use elevation drawings alone without floor plans?
No — while elevations show vertical details beautifully, they don’t capture room layouts or furniture placements fully. Both are needed for complete understanding.
How detailed should elevations be?
Detail depends on project scope but should include key dimensions (wall heights), openings (doors/windows), material notes, and any special features (stairs/beams).
Are elevation drawings required for permits?
Often yes — many local jurisdictions require elevation drawings as part of permit applications because they show compliance with height restrictions or design codes.
Can I create my own elevation drawings?
For simple projects maybe — but professional drawings ensure accuracy needed for permits and construction. Many people hire architects or designers for this step.
